I don't know about the twin tips, but these Sick Birds are great skis!! I bought a pair of T4s last year and having both skis is perfect. The Sickbirds turn quicker than the T4s and are more stable on hard back. I still love the T4s in powder because they are so soft and smooth. The Sickbirds in a 185 ski great everywhere, including the bumps. They are especially good in powder bumps. Try the Sickbirds and ignore the ski salesman who don't actually ski and buy the ski and use it as your only ski. It has enough side cut and stability to do it all!!

Tech Specs:
- Dimensions:
- 128/98/121mm
- Top Sheet:
- RossiTop cap
- Core Material:
- THC, Triple Hybrid Core
- Base Material:
- Sintered R 6000 clear
- Tail:
- Twintip
- Integrated Binding System:
- No
- Binding Included:
- No
- Recommended Binding:
- Any telemark
- Weight:
- 9.7lb, 4400g [per pair]
- Recommended Use:
- Big-mountain pow
- Warranty:
- 1 Year
